Why are Philippine Suburbs Seeing More Real Estate Growth?
Several factors are contributing to the suburban boom. One of the biggest reasons is the increasing cost of living in Metro Manila and other major urban centers. Prices for land, houses, and condominiums have soared, making it difficult for many Filipinos to afford a decent home in the city. This pushes people to look for more affordable options in nearby areas.
Another factor is traffic congestion. Spending hours stuck in traffic every day is a major pain point for urban dwellers. Suburbs offer the promise of shorter commutes and a less stressful lifestyle. The improvement of infrastructure, such as new highways and expressways, has made it easier to travel between the suburbs and the city for work or other errands. For example, the Cavite-Laguna Expressway (CALAX) has significantly reduced travel time for those living in Cavite and Laguna wanting to access Metro Manila.
Additionally, many people are drawn to the suburbs for the promise of a quieter and more relaxed environment. Suburbs often have more green spaces, less pollution, and a stronger sense of community than bustling cities. Families with young children appreciate the safety and security that suburban living can provide.
Where are the Hotspots? Which Suburbs are Booming?
Several provinces near Metro Manila are experiencing significant real estate growth. Cavite, Laguna, Rizal, and Bulacan, often referred to as CALABARZON and nearby Bulacan, are particularly popular. These areas offer a combination of affordability, accessibility, and a pleasant living environment.
Cavite
Cavite is a long-time favorite for those seeking a quieter life outside Metro Manila. Its proximity to the city, coupled with its cooler climate and scenic landscapes, makes it an attractive option. Numerous subdivisions and residential developments are springing up, offering a variety of housing options from affordable townhouses to upscale single-family homes. You can often find properties 20-30% cheaper than equivalent properties in Metro Manila. Look into areas like Imus, Dasmariñas, and General Trias for interesting prospects. The presence of reputable schools and universities also makes Cavite an ideal location for families. The Philippine Statistics Authority provides detailed demographics and socioeconomic indicators for Cavite, which can be helpful in evaluating its potential.
Laguna
Laguna is known for its industrial parks and factories, but it’s also becoming a sought-after residential area. Like Cavite, it provides a more laid-back lifestyle away from the city buzz. Developments cater to a wide range of budgets, from starter homes to premium residences. What’s more, you can have fantastic views of Mount Makiling in many parts of Laguna, which adds to the appeal. Property prices in Laguna can be significantly lower than those in Metro Manila. Places like Santa Rosa, Biñan, and Calamba are particularly popular. The Laguna Lake Highway project is also improving connectivity and driving property value appreciation in the area.
Rizal
Rizal offers stunning views of Metro Manila and the Sierra Madre mountains. This province is ideal for those who appreciate nature and outdoor activities. It’s also known for its art galleries and cultural attractions. While land prices are climbing, Rizal still presents excellent value for money compared to the city. Antipolo is a very popular choice for those seeking affordable housing with great views. Many developers are investing in vertical and horizontal developments in Rizal given its proximity to key IT parks and lifestyle hubs in Quezon City. Be sure to check out areas like Taytay and Cainta as well. The Rizal Provincial Government website offers information on local development plans, which can provide insights into future growth opportunities.
Bulacan
Bulacan, located north of Metro Manila, is experiencing rapid growth, thanks to its affordability and accessibility. It’s a great option for those who work in the city but prefer a more rural setting. Several infrastructure projects, such as the MRT Line 7, are further enhancing connectivity and are expected to boost property values. San Jose del Monte, Meycauayan, and Marilao are among the fastest-growing areas in Bulacan. The presence of industrial zones also provides employment opportunities, making Bulacan a well-rounded location to invest or reside in. Consider Pre-Selling Options
Pre-selling properties, which are sold before construction is completed, can often be purchased at a discount. This can be a great way to save money, but it’s important to do your due diligence. Research the developer’s reputation, review the contract carefully, and make sure you understand the risks involved. Buying pre-selling properties requires patience, as you’ll need to wait for the development to be completed. Always visit the developer’s previous projects and inquire amongst past buyers for reliable insight to the developers product and service.

The Future of Suburban Real Estate in the Philippines
The demand for suburban living in the Philippines is expected to continue to grow in the coming years. As cities become more congested and expensive, more people will be drawn to the suburbs for their affordability, accessibility, and quality of life. This trend is expected to drive further real estate development in suburban areas, creating new opportunities for investors and homebuyers.
Technological advancements, such as improved internet connectivity, are also making it easier for people to work remotely and live in the suburbs. This trend is likely to accelerate in the future, further fueling the demand for suburban housing.
Government initiatives to improve infrastructure and promote regional development are also playing a key role in the growth of suburban real estate. These initiatives include the construction of new highways, railways, and airports, which are making it easier to travel between the suburbs and the city. For instance, the government’s Build, Build, Build program aims to improve infrastructure across the country, boosting connectivity and stimulating economic growth in suburban areas.

Examples of Successful Suburban Developments
Several developers in the Philippines have successfully capitalized on the growing demand for suburban living. Here are a few examples:
Ayala Land
Ayala Land is one of the leading property developers in the Philippines, with numerous successful suburban developments. Their projects are known for their high-quality construction, innovative designs, and comprehensive amenities. Nuvali in Laguna is a prime example of Ayala Land’s commitment to creating sustainable and integrated suburban communities.

Megaworld Corporation
Megaworld Corporation is another major player in the Philippine real estate market, with a strong presence in the suburbs. Their developments are often located near business districts and transportation hubs, making them attractive to young professionals and families. Southwoods City in Biñan Laguna shows how Megaworld focuses on integrated lifestyle communities.
SM Development Corporation (SMDC)
SMDC is known for its affordable and well-designed condominium developments in suburban areas. Their projects are popular among first-time homebuyers and investors. SMDC projects have good locations that gives residents easier access to malls and services.

What if I change my mind after buying a pre-selling property?
It can be tricky to back out of a pre-selling contract. Typically, you’ll forfeit a portion of your payments. Review the contract carefully and seek legal advice before signing. Some developers may allow you to transfer your rights to another buyer, but this is not always guaranteed.
